What Happens During Our Dental Exam in Groveport

Patients often tell us they appreciate how thorough yet comfortable our exams are. Here’s what you can expect at Ouray Dental:

  1. Warm welcome & health review: We start by updating your health history and addressing any concerns.
  2. Visual inspection: Our dentist examines teeth, gums, cheeks, and tongue for cavities, wear, or abnormalities.
  3. Digital X-rays (as needed): We use low-radiation digital imaging to reveal hidden decay, bone health, and root issues.
  4. Gum evaluation: We measure pocket depths to assess periodontal health and detect early gum disease.
  5. Bite and jaw assessment: We check how your teeth come together and evaluate for TMJ issues.
  6. Oral cancer screening: Using advanced lighting, we inspect soft tissues for early warning signs.
  7. Cleaning and polishing: Often paired with your exam for a complete preventive visit.
  8. Treatment recommendations: We review findings, show you images, and discuss next steps with full transparency.

Our goal is always prevention and education first—empowering you to make confident, informed decisions about your care.

How Often Should You Schedule a Dental Exam?

Most patients benefit from a comprehensive dental exam every six months, combined with a professional cleaning. However, some may need more frequent visits if they have:

  • Gum disease or bone loss
  • A history of frequent cavities
  • Chronic dry mouth
  • Tobacco use
  • Diabetes or autoimmune disorders
  • Orthodontic appliances or implants

Our Groveport dentist will personalize your recall schedule to match your needs, ensuring you always stay one step ahead.

Common Conditions Our Dental Exam Can Detect

During our dental exam in Groveport, OH, we often identify early signs of issues that patients can’t see or feel yet:

  • Tooth decay: Small cavities are treated easily before they become painful.
  • Cracked teeth: Microscopic fractures from grinding or chewing hard foods.
  • Gum disease: Early inflammation, bleeding, or bone changes.
  • Oral lesions: Spots or sores that may require monitoring or biopsy.
  • Bruxism (teeth grinding): Detected through enamel wear patterns.
  • Alignment concerns: Crowding or shifting that may lead to bite problems later.

The earlier these conditions are found, the simpler and more affordable they are to fix.

The Technology Behind Our Dental Exams

We use the latest diagnostic tools to make each exam more accurate and comfortable:

  • Digital X-rays: Up to 90% less radiation than traditional film.
  • Intraoral cameras: See what we see—magnified, high-definition images of your teeth and gums.
  • Cavity detection systems: Early, non-invasive identification of decay before it’s visible to the naked eye.
  • Oral cancer screening lights: Detect subtle tissue changes that may indicate pre-cancerous conditions.

This advanced technology helps us spot issues earlier, explain them more clearly, and plan the most effective care possible.

Oral Health and Overall Wellness

Modern research shows that oral health is deeply connected to total-body health. Gum disease, for instance, can increase inflammation throughout the body and contribute to:

  • Heart disease
  • Stroke
  • Diabetes complications
  • Respiratory infections
  • Pregnancy risks (such as low birth weight)

That’s why our dental exams aren’t just about teeth—they’re about protecting your long-term health and quality of life.

FAQs About Our Dental Exam in Groveport, OH

Q: Are dental exams painful?
A: Not at all. Our exams are gentle, and most patients feel completely comfortable throughout the visit.

Q: How long does a dental exam take?
A: On average, 45–60 minutes, including your cleaning if scheduled together.

Q: What if I haven’t been to the dentist in years?
A: You’re welcome here. We’ll take things step by step and help restore your confidence without judgment.

Q: Are X-rays safe?
A: Yes. Our digital system uses ultra-low radiation and is safe for children and adults.

Q: Do kids need exams as often as adults?
A: Yes. Regular exams help track growth, prevent cavities, and teach good habits early.

Q: Can exams detect oral cancer?
A: Yes. Every exam includes a free oral cancer screening to identify suspicious tissue early.

Q: What if something is found during my exam?
A: We’ll show you clear images, discuss your options, and design a treatment plan that fits your needs and budget.
